Cruising with RCCL or p&o with 18 month old?

0 replies

Bells3032 · 05/01/2023 16:07

The pros and cons I can see are:

P&o

  • slightly cheaper by the time you add tips
  • more options out of Southampton so more flexibility on dates
  • cabins are a bit bigger
  • food is prob more English so more to our taste
  • nursery is free
  • more flexibility to cancel

However

  • nursery hours are more limited and no entirely sure if it's offered on every ship esp post covid and out of school holidays

RCCL

  • more options of ships with splash pools
  • nurseries most of the day
  • classes and big play area for toddlers with parents present
  • a bit more buzzy
  • more dining options

Cons

  • charging 1500-3000 to chose the cabin which is insane. So we may end up in an awful cabin as we'd just go for a guaranteed cabib
  • very big and maybe overwhelming.

We aren't really into using the rock climbing, bumper cars etc

We previously went celebrity with her at 9 months and they were wonderful with her but she'd just started crawling and was getting frustrated at sitting all the time and I felt constantly self concious about her making noise.
